Senior Transport Planner – Exeter
We have an excellent opportunity for an experienced Senior Transport Planner to join an award-winning independent Civil Engineering and Transport Planning consultancy in Exeter. You’ll play a key role in leading and delivering a range of transport projects across multiple sectors, working alongside a multidisciplinary team of engineers, planners, and technicians. The consultancy has grown to over 40 professionals in recent years, delivering a wide range of projects across the South West including residential, mixed-use, education, renewable energy and more.
The Role
As a Senior Transport Planner, you’ll take a lead role in delivering transport planning and development planning projects, providing technical expertise and project management across the full lifecycle. Key responsibilities will include:
- Preparing and reviewing Transport Assessments, Travel Plans, Transport Statements, and other technical reports.
- Leading project delivery and managing client relationships, ensuring projects are delivered on time and within budget.
- Working collaboratively with colleagues across the Transport Planning and Infrastructure teams.
- Mentoring and delegating work to junior staff, supporting their technical development.
- Preparing fee proposals, managing budgets, and supporting business development opportunities.
- Attending client, local authority, and stakeholder meetings to present and discuss transport solutions.
This is a varied role where you’ll be involved in a wide portfolio of projects, including:
- Major mixed-use urban extensions
- Education and health sector developments
- Renewable energy and infrastructure projects
About You
We’re looking for a motivated and experienced transport planning professional who:
- Has significant experience in a similar role, ideally within a consultancy environment.
- Holds a relevant degree (Transport Planning, Civil Engineering, Geography, or related).
- Demonstrates a strong working knowledge of transport planning guidance, policies, and modelling tools (e.g. Junctions 10/ARCADY, LINSIG, TRICS).
- Has excellent written and verbal communication skills with experience of producing high-quality technical reports.
- Has experience managing projects, clients, and budgets.
- Is working towards (or already holds) chartership with CIHT, ICE, or similar (training and support provided).
